Roof ventilator repair services focus on maintaining the proper function of ventilation systems installed on residential roofs. These systems help regulate airflow, reduce heat buildup, and prevent moisture accumulation, which can contribute to roof damage or mold growth. Projects typically involve inspecting, diagnosing, and fixing issues with roof vents such as broken louvres, damaged fans, or faulty wiring. Property owners often seek this service when experiencing unusual noises, poor airflow, or signs of leaks around roof vents, ensuring their home remains well-ventilated and protected from potential damage.
Before requesting roof ventilator repair,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the work needed, including whether the entire system requires replacement or if repairs will suffice. It’s helpful to know the type of roof vent installed, the age of the system, and any specific issues observed. Clarifying these details can assist in determining the most effective solution to restore proper ventilation and prevent future problems, supporting the long-term health of the roof and the comfort of the home.

Roof Ventilator Repair Questions
What are common signs that roof ventilator repair is needed? Signs include unusual noises, poor airflow, and increased energy bills, indicating the ventilator may be malfunctioning or blocked.
Why is proper ventilation important for a roof? Proper ventilation helps regulate temperature and moisture levels, preventing damage like mold growth and roof deterioration.
What types of roof ventilators might require repair? Common types include ridge vents, attic fans, and soffit vents, all of which can experience issues needing professional attention.
What should property owners know about roof ventilator repairs? Repairs often involve inspecting for blockages, damaged components, or wiring issues to restore proper airflow and prevent further damage.
